The Practical Guidance in the Early Years Foundation Stage series will assist practitioners in the smooth and successful implementation of the Early Years Foundation Stage. Each book gives clear and detailed explanations of each aspect of Learning and Development and encourages readers to consider each area within its broadest context to expand and develop their own knowledge and good... Biography

Helen Bradford is a Senior Early Years tutor at the Faculty of Education, University of Cambridge. She has a teaching background in nursery education and has written extensively for the Nursery World Magazine.
